Prepare the Network

Step 1: Cable a network that is similar to the one in the topology diagram. 

You can use any current switch in your lab as long as it has the needed interfaces shown in the topology diagram. The output shown in this lab is based on 2960 switches. Other switch types might be produce different output. If you are using older switches, then some commands may be dissimilar or unavailable.

Set up console connections to all three switches. 

Step 2: Clear any existing configurations on the switches.

Clear switch configurations and VLANs on all three switches and reload them to restore the default state. Use the show vlan order to confirm that only default VLANs exist and that all ports are assigned to VLAN 1. 

Step 3: Configure the Ethernet interfaces on the host PCs.

Configure the Ethernet interfaces of PC1, PC2, PC3, PC4, PC5, and PC6 with the IP addresses indicated in the addressing table at the starting of the lab. There is no need to configure the default gateways for this lab.
